On 5th December, Fitzpatrick Referrals once again welcomed a group of veterinary students from Japan during their visit to the UK.

The visit marks the fourth year that students from the Renaissance Academy of Pet World, Japan were invited by Professor Nick Bacon at Fitzpatrick Referrals Oncology and Soft Tissue in Guildford.

A group of veterinary nursing students received a behind-the-scenes tour of the oncology and soft tissue hospital with Professor Nick Bacon to learn first-hand the patient’s journey at Fitzpatrick Referrals and the treatment options for cancer in companion animals. After a break for refreshments, the students attended a lecture by Senior Medical Oncology Nurse, Sarah Holliday on professional opportunities for UK veterinary nurses and by Senior Nurse in Interventional Radiology, Jen O’Keefe, who presented on interventional radiology nursing in the UK.
